Output 7668b1b59b64b589875e4d9c819a8c59ad0ead6fb091db8ac97a1a3319ab5bb4:0

value
1266890
script pubkey
OP_0 OP_PUSHBYTES_20 e1ae6f8109b3c2bc0d59b6950a62ba81137621d3
address
tb1quxhxlqgfk0ptcr2ek62s5c46syfhvgwnh4cre6
transaction
7668b1b59b64b589875e4d9c819a8c59ad0ead6fb091db8ac97a1a3319ab5bb4